David Nickerson is the Head of Clinical Quality Management at EMD Serono, leveraging deep expertise in clinical trial quality and risk management. His career includes a long tenure at Pfizer, progressing from a scientist to senior leadership, supported by his education in Pharmacokinetics at Rutgers University.

He was a guest on the Applied Clinical Trials podcast, where he discussed the importance of industry-wide collaboration to support the adoption of new quality management standards.
